A composite read-only and rewritable type optical disc, and a disc drive apparatus for reading/writing data into the disc. The optical disc has a plurality of sectors forming a data read-only area and a write/read area. The disc includes a recording film formed over its entire surface by which data can be recorded on the disc. Each area has track sectors each having a sector identifier portion in which address information is recorded and a data field portion to record data. Data-field identification flags indicative of the read-only area and the write/read area are recorded in the respective identifier portions. On reading or writing this optical disc, the data field identification flag is detected to identify the kind of related area, i.e., whether it is a read-only area or a write/read area. Thus, it is possible to avoid erroneous recording of data into the read-only area. Upon executing a reading operation, waveform equalization and binary-clipping level of reproduction signals can be well controlled. The gain of the servo loop can be switched. The track searching operation can be stably performed. The reading and writing of data with respect to the data write/read area can be improved.

In a read only type optical disk and a write type optical disk each thereof having a data recording area and a spare area, first encoded data for error detection and correction are recorded in the data recording area. In the case of the read only type optical disk, the spare area is used as a check sector in which second encoded data are recorded. When error correction by first error control means becomes impossible while sectors in the data recording area are reproduced, second error control means performs error correction by using the check sector corresponding to an associated error sector. In the case of the write type optical disk, the spare area is used as an alternate sector. A defective sector detected by defective sector detecting means is alternately recorded by being replaced by the alternate sector through sector alternating means.

An optical disk duplicating apparatus comprises reproducing means for reproducing user's data recorded on a first optical disk, adding means for adding sector data identification information indicative of the state of using sectors in recording tracks on the first optical disk to the reproduced user's data, recording means for recording the user's data on a second optical disk, and transfer means for transferring the user's data and the sector data identification information to the recording means. The optical disk duplicating apparatus determines whether each of the sectors in the first optical disk has data properly recorded therein, a defective sector identifier portion, a defective data field portion, or no signal recorded therein, by using the sector data identification information and controls a signal supplied to the recording means, thereby producing duplicated sectors in a manner such that the sectors in the first optical disk correspond respectively to the sectors in the second optical disk on the sector-to-sector basis.

The apparatus includes a one-chip microcontroller, an error flag counter and an error comparison circuit to detect whether or not an optical disk or an internal optical head of the apparatus is fouled. Test data is recorded on a self-diagnostic area of the optical disk when the optical disk loaded in the apparatus is new and has not yet been used, and initial error information detected in the test data reproduced from the self-diagnostic area is registered on an error managing area of the optical disk. When an optical disk which has already been used is loaded, error information detected in the test data recorded on and reproduced from the self-diagnostic area of the optical disk is compared with the initial error information registered in the error managing area of the optical disk. When the comparison shows that the number of data errors is greater than a predetermined reference value, the optical disk or the internal optical head is fouled to such an extent that the recording and reproducing function cannot be satisfactorily performed.

An information recording and reproducing apparatus detects deterioration in a recording medium. Structure is provided for recording information including an error correction code. A signal indicative of recorded information is received, and an error signal indicative of a number of errors that are detected is produced. This error signal is based on verification of the error correction code. The error correction code is verified using a strict clipping level, which is a level stricter than a usual level recognized as a particular signal level. This strict clipping level is compared with the signal indicative of reading areas, and error signals are produced thereby. When the error signal indicates a number of errors greater than a predetermined number, each sector is checked to determine if it is a bad sector. Each bad sector is recorded with a mark signal that indicates a bad sector. Before writing on the disk, each target sector is read verified using the strict clipping level, and mark signals indicative of a bad sector are recorded on any bad sectors. According to another aspect, the read verify operation is also carried out for a directory sector to ensure that the directory sector is correct.

The present invention relates to an optical disk having a control track. The control track is divided into sectors in a manner similarly to a data track to record data and comprises a plurality of sectors. Each sector is composed of a sector identifying portion ID in which address information is recorded and a control field portion CF in which control data is recorded. The control field portion CF has the same format as the sector identifying portion ID. The control data is divided into recording data units in the control field portion CF and recorded. An identification flag is provided for each of the sector identifying portion ID and control field portion CF. The control track is searched by the address information in the sector identifying portion ID. The address data and control data are selected by use of the identifying flags in the sector identifying portion ID and control field portion CF, and they are read, then the control data are reassembled in order by using the address data of the sector identifying portion ID.

Disclosed is an information recording/reproducing apparatus which uses a rewritable recording medium having a sector structure, and in which a data writing gate signal and a data erasing gate signal are reproduced on the basis of an ID detection signal of a target sector, while a data reading gate signal and a marking gate signal are produced on the basis of the ID detection signal of the target sector or on the basis of an ID detection signal of a sector located N sectors before the target one, so that when data is to be renewed in a specific sector from which no ID detection signal can be obtained, marking is performed in the specific sector on the basis of an ID detection signal of a sector located N sectors before the specific sector and new data are rewritten into a substitutive sector, whereby it is possible to perform data erasing and data recording in a target sector with high reliability and high positional accuracy and it is possible to shorten gaps respectively in front and rear of a data field to thereby make it possible to efficiently use a data area.

A read only optical disk is provided which includes (1) information sectors having recorded therein first encoded data obtained by encoding data by a first error detection/correction code to perform error detection and correction of the data and (2) check sectors each having recorded therein second encoded data obtained by encoding data among the first encoded data recorded in a plurality of selected information sectors by a second error detection/correction code. The second encoding by the second error detection/correction code is performed with respect to the data of the plurality of selected information sectors which are selected from respective tracks and are arranged sequentially at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ction on the tracks. As a result, in this read only optical disk, even when a two-dimensional defect (i.e., one extending circumferentially and radially) is present on the disk, there is no case in which two or more information sectors associated with the check sector cannot be subjected to error correction. Also, as a result of having one track including (2.sup.m -1) information sectors and one check sector which has overall parities of the information sectors recorded therein, it becomes possible to record in the check sector and in each of the information sectors, respectively, an address, which is peculiar to each sector, to thereby, realize the reproduction of data with high reliability.

Directory data relating to user data are recorded in sectors of a checkerboard pattern or in sectors on every other track in a directory data area on an optical disk. The sectors which store the directory data are always flanked by adjacent virgin sectors in a direction normal to the tracks. Therefore, the latest directory data can be detected highly reliably without crosstalk noise from adjacent tracks. Alternatively, old directory data except the latest directory data are deleted or old directory data except the latest directory data and directory data in a predetermined number of sectors before the latest directory data are deleted, and the latest directory data can be detected highly reliably by detecting the deletion of the directory data.
